Uganda Wildlife Authority
JOB TITLE: SENIOR ACCOUNTANT
DIRECTORATE: FINANCE AND ADMINISTRATION
REPORTS TO : PRINCIPAL ACCOUNTANT
RESPONSIBLE FOR: ACCOUNTANT
DUTY STATION: UWA HEADQUARTERS
SALARY SCALE: UWA 05
CONTRACT DURATION: FOUR (4) YEARS
NUMBER OF VACANCIES: Two (2)
Job Purpose
To maintain ledger books and post transactions in compliance with accounting principles and regulations
Key Duties and Responsibilities
i.Verifying completeness of payment requisitions, justification and documentation of financial transactions
ii.Providing data schedules to facilitate financial and management reporting
iii.Maintaining up to date books of accounts, ledger and bank reconciliations, financial records and assets register
iv.Preparing remittances/transfers schedules of funds from the wildlife fund to operations accounts/receipts for operations
v.Liasing with URA and NSSF on statutory compliance
vi.Preparing quarterly and annual revenue and forecasts and monitoring revenue collection at the different collection centres
vii.Establishing mechanisms to ensure conformance in handling of revenue collection at the different collection centres
viii.Reviewing and monitoring customer balances ensuring that the approved credit limits are not surpassed
ix.Reviewing tax schedules and guiding on tax matters to ensure statutory compliance on VAT
x.Preparing financial investment proposals
